Specifications of ETRX2HR-PA

Module Applications
AMR, Building Automation, Wireless Sensor Network, M2M Industrial Controls
Mcu Supported Families
EM250
Processor Type
EM250
Wireless Protocol
IEEE 802.15.4
Data Rate
250Kbps
Module Interface
I2C, SPI, UART
Rohs Compliant
Yes
Lead Free Status / RoHS Status
Lead free / RoHS Compliant
